If f(x) = 3x + 2 and g(x) = x2 + 1, which expression is equivalent to (f * g) (x)

 f(x) = 3x + 2 and g(x) = x² + 1
⇒(f * g) (x) = ( 3x + 2 ) × ( x² + 1 ) 
                  = 3x³ + 2x² + 3x +2
